Kilim rugs differ fundamentally from hand-knotted rugs in their hand-weaving technique, which does not produce a high wool pile and makes them flatter and rougher. This simple production method significantly reduces costs. They are lighter and can be used on both sides, which simplifies care and minimises washing problems. Originally from Persia, they are now also common in Afghanistan and are characterised by simple, straightforward patterns resulting from their weaving technique.
